Medical Word - Prolonged rupture of membranes

Ans : Greater than 24 hours between spontaneous or artificial breach in the amnion and chorion, releasing amniotic fluid or liquor, and the delivery of the fetus: its significance is an increasing liability to health- and life-threatening infection of the fetus, and to a lesser extent maternal infection.
